The Awana Clubs Podcast is the audio home for all things Awana Clubs. Each week we will equip, engage, and inspire local leaders and parents who are committed to resilient child discipleship. New episodes every Tuesday!

Awana Missionary Linnea Sandvall walks through why we need to be looking to the future as we lead ministries. Linnea also covers how to help younger leaders step up into higher levels of responsibility, and ultimately why this is so challenging for many of us.

Awana Missionary Linnea Sandvall unpacks how we can recruit leaders that have a vision to disciple kids. She also provides a few example conversation starters that you can adapt to your context as you build out your ministry teams for this year.

Hunter Williams, a missionary for Awana serving in Tennessee, kicks off Season Three of the podcast by walking listeners through how to recruit volunteers. Specifically, he walks through how NOT to recruit, and the four types of recruiters you want to avoid becoming this summer as you prepare for the next ministry year.

Awana Clubs is the midweek discipleship solution from Awana Clubs International. On this episode, Linnea Sandvall walks through a typical Awana Club night and focuses on the many discipleship opportunities that exist within a large group time. Every Club is different, but Linnea shares lots of practical ideas that you can apply to your ministry right away. Thanks for listening!
